Format the HARD disk and then perform a new installation of Windows.  Please note that won't do a repair install (upgrade AKA on-site)!

HOW to do a clean install of Windows XP: see method 1 and http://michaelstevenstech.com/cleanxpinstall.html#steps in http://support.microsoft.com/kb/978307

Once installed the clean, you will have the equivalent of a "new computer" in order to take care of everything on the next page before connecting the machine to the internet or one local network (i.e. other computers) otherwise and before using a flash drive or the SD card that is not brand new, or has not been freshly formatted:

NB: No matter what Norton or McAfee free trial which is preinstalled on the computer when you bought will be reinstalled (but invalid) when Windows is reinstalled. You MUST uninstall the trial for free and download/run the appropriate removal tool before installing updates, Service Packs Windows or IE upgrades and before installing your new anti-virus application (which will require WinXP SP3 must be installed).

NB: If the computer is not come with a set of disks when the original owner has been sold, there will be a hidden partition restore (not to be confused with the restoration of the system) you would use to reinstall Windows. If the seller does not include disks, and there is not a hidden restore partition, I fear that you have purchased an expensive paperweight, Chuck.
